HOW I DID MY WRAPPING LOOK LIKE A LAMPSHADE
MATERIALS NEEDED:
â˘gifts(bowls, chocolate and pen)
â˘cartoon/cardboard
â˘Wrapping paper
â˘Glue sticks
â˘Tapes
STEPS
Assembling where to put the gifts.
Creating the stand/body of the lampshade and also the head/frame.
Putting the ballpen and chocolate inside
of the hole in the stand/body. And the big
bowl at the top.
Puting the head/frame at the top to cover
the bowl(with papers inside to prevent the
bowl from moving).
And lastly covering the head/frame with a
wrapping paper.
